Exploring the Hidden Truths of Immaculate Conception

The dogma of the Immaculate Conception holds a profound mystery, one that has fascinated theologians and lay devotees alike for centuries. It proclaims that Mary, the mother of Jesus, was preserved from the influence of original sin from the first moment of her existence. This unique grace bestowed by God illuminates light on Mary's role as the perfect vessel for God's presence.
